Best Warren Woods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 6 public elementary schools serving 1,924 students in the neighborhood of Warren Woods, Warren, MI.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in Warren Woods are Keith Bovenschen School, Frontier International Academy Elementary School and Pinewood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Warren Woods, Warren, MI public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 26% (versus the Michigan public elementary school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 44%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 56%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Michigan public elementary school average of 38% (majority Black).
